Per my research, expect external users, if users do not have Exchange Online license, the Email column will show blank.
Here is a workaround for you to show Email address for uses.
1.Go to the Azure portal -> Uses -> All users -> Select the user -> Properties -> Contact information -> Fill in the Email column.
2.Then go to user information list of the site collection (https://tenant.sharepoint.com/sites/sitecollectionname/_layouts/15/people.aspx?MembershipGroupId=0) -> Select the user -> Actions -> Delete Users from Site Collection.
3.Re-grant the user with propriate permission for site collection.
